Summer AVID professional development (PD) opportunities are now available in the Professional Learning Management System (PLMS). This summer, all AVID PD opportunities will be offered through Zoom. Teachers who complete six courses will receive a certificate of completion for AVID PD. AVID’s professional learning is built around high-quality Communities of Practice designed to meet the diverse needs of educators. These courses are targeted toward secondary educators (6-12) and provide an understanding of how to create a thriving learning culture, raise the level of commitment to student success, and engage and inspire students with WICOR (Writing, Inquiry, Collaboration, Organization, and Reading) strategies.
